A shunt switch is used in a vandal-resistant mortise lock. These locks are used in locations equivalent to emergency exits. The complexity of those alarm locks requires educated intelligence on the part of the locksmith who may be required to repair or exchange such a lock.
Locksmiths might also be referred to as in a state of affairs where an exit or emergency door has been locked or jammed. There are doorways that should legally remain unlocked. Any time they have turn out to be illegally obstructed, the locksmith could also be referred to as to undo the damage. Sometimes these doorways are obstructed due to poor administration or due to disgruntled employees.
Locksmiths could be particularly necessary to hospitals, convalescent houses, ambulance companies, and police stations. Emergency and health care services are of high priority in a locksmith business.
